O-W-403-17 Synthesis of Meso/Macroporous Activated Carbons from Petroleum Coke

A method has been developed to produce meso- and/or macropores AC from petroleum coke by a combination of chemical (KOH, NaOH) and physical (steam, CO2) activation. These AC could be use as hydrotreating catalyst support where upgrading involves the hydroconversion of larger molecules for access to the active sites.
